-- Unreal Skeletal Mesh and Animation Export (.psk and .psa) export script v0.0.1 --<br>
- NOTES:
- This script Exports To Unreal's PSK and PSA file formats for Skeletal Meshes and Animations. <br>
- This script DOES NOT support vertex animation! These require completely different file formats. <br>
- v0.0.1
- Initial version
- v0.0.2
- This version adds support for more than one material index!
[ - Edit by: Darknet
- v0.0.3 - v0.0.12
- This will work on UT3 and it is a stable version that work with vehicle for testing.
- Main Bone fix no dummy needed to be there.
- Just bone issues position, rotation, and offset for psk.
- The armature bone position, rotation, and the offset of the bone is fix. It was to deal with skeleton mesh export for psk.
- Animation is fix for position, offset, rotation bone support one rotation direction when armature build.
- It will convert your mesh into triangular when exporting to psk file.
- Did not work with psa export yet.
- v0.0.13
- The animatoin will support different bone rotations when export the animation.
- v0.0.14
- Fixed Action set keys frames when there is no pose keys and it will ignore it.
- v0.0.15
- Fixed multiple objects when exporting to psk. Select one mesh to export to psk.
- ]
- v0.1.1
- Blender 2.50 svn (Support)

# PSA FILE NOTES FROM UDN:
#
# The raw key array holds all the keys for all the bones in all the specified sequences,
# organized as follows:
# For each AnimInfoBinary's sequence there are [Number of bones] times [Number of frames keys]
# in the VQuatAnimKeys, laid out as tracks of [numframes] keys for each bone in the order of
# the bones as defined in the array of FnamedBoneBinary in the PSA.
Brendon Murphy
committed
#
# Once the data from the PSK (now digested into native skeletal mesh) and PSA (digested into
# a native animation object containing one or more sequences) are associated together at runtime,
# bones are linked up by name. Any bone in a skeleton (from the PSK) that finds no partner in
# the animation sequence (from the PSA) will assume its reference pose stance ( as defined in
# the offsets & rotations that are in the VBones making up the reference skeleton from the PSK)
